The New Zealand mining truck market is experiencing steady growth driven by the country`s thriving mining industry. The demand for mining trucks is primarily fueled by the increasing exploration and extraction activities in various regions of New Zealand. Key players in the market are focusing on innovations to enhance the efficiency, performance, and safety features of mining trucks to cater to the evolving needs of the industry. Technological advancements such as automation and electrification are also gaining momentum in the market, offering opportunities for improved productivity and reduced environmental impact. Factors such as stringent safety regulations, maintenance costs, and environmental concerns are shaping the preferences of mining companies when selecting mining trucks. Overall, the New Zealand mining truck market is poised for sustained growth with a strong emphasis on technological advancements and sustainability.

The New Zealand government has implemented various policies that impact the mining truck market. The Resource Management Act (RMA) regulates environmental impacts of mining activities, requiring companies to obtain consents for mining operations. Additionally, the Health and Safety at Work Act (HSWA) mandates strict safety standards for mining activities, including the operation of mining trucks. The government also promotes sustainable practices in the mining sector through initiatives like the Minerals and Petroleum Resource Strategy, which aims to balance economic benefits with environmental protection. Furthermore, the New Zealand Transport Agency (NZTA) regulates road transport, including the transportation of mining trucks, ensuring compliance with safety and emissions standards. Overall, government policies in New Zealand emphasize environmental sustainability, worker safety, and efficient transportation in the mining truck market.
